US buyout firm finds Asian partner, plans fund


HONG KONG: Thomas H Lee Partners, a US buyout firm, is teaming up with H&Q Asia Pacific to jointly pursue opportunities in Greater China, Japan and South Korea, an H&Q executive said. 

H&Q Asia Pacific named former J.P. Morgan banker Andrew Kuo as its head for Greater China, where he has worked for more than 17 years and has been the head of Hong Kong investment banking for JP Morgan since 2002.
